Do you tip a wedding DJ?

Here's a general guideline: Ceremony Musicians: 15% of the ceremony music fee or $15–$25 per musician. Reception Band: $25–$50 per musician. DJ: 10–15% of the total bill or $50–$150.

How much are family photos?

The average cost for a portrait photographer is $150 per hour. Hiring a portrait photographer to take family photos, you will likely spend between $100 and $400 per hour.

How much do you tip a hairdresser for $200?

I tip my stylist 20% or $40 in this case, for a $200 haircut & color + another $10 to the shampoo girl/assistant. There's no rule, per se, but I like to think 15% is a good starting point, similar to what you should tip your waiter for service at a restaurant.
